你查询的IP:[202.38.31.93]  地理位置:中国–香港

最新查询118.180.14.0 124.20.93.90 210.26.37.23 117.58.36.35 123.56.30.57 202.14.88.139 119.2.84.230 120.24.88.42 60.208.86.83 202.38.31.93 120.94.83.14 119.84.42.75 121.18.16.183 202.90.224.210 123.160.88.197 118.239.173.219 210.5.65.20 58.128.193.196 222.248.233.104 118.112.160.91 119.27.192.240 202.127.128.63 202.93.21.31 218.56.112.174 202.127.192.147 119.41.243.207 58.128.145.59 203.110.160.209 203.99.80.245 61.240.213.56 203.191.16.196